Which of the following expressions does not represent a simple hormonic motion ?

A

`x=A "tan" (omega t+ phi)`

B

`x= A "sin" (omega t+ delta)`

C

`x=A "sin" omega t "cos" omega t`

D

`x=B "cos" (omega t + phi)`

The correct Answer is:
A

`x=A "tan" (omega t + phi)` does not represent a S.H.M. It is not a harmonic function. (b) and (d) are s"tan"dard equation of a S.H.M. and `A "sin" omega t "cos" omega t =(A)/(2) "sin" 2omega t` also represent a S.H.M.
